Docs.rs
emscripten-val-sys-0.1.2
emscripten-val-sys 0.1.2
Docs.rs crate page
MIT
Links
Homepage
Repository
crates.io
Source
Owners
MoAlyousef
Dependencies
cc ^1
build
Versions
0%
of the crate is documented
Go to latest version
Platform
i686-pc-windows-msvc
i686-unknown-linux-gnu
x86_64-apple-darwin
x86_64-pc-windows-msvc
x86_64-unknown-linux-gnu
Feature flags
docs.rs
About docs.rs
Badges
Builds
Metadata
Shorthand URLs
Download
Rustdoc JSON
Build queue
Privacy policy
Rust
Rust website
The Book
Standard Library API Reference
Rust by Example
The Cargo Guide
Clippy Documentation
emscripten_
val_
sys
0.1.2
Module sys
Module Items
Structs
Constants
Statics
Functions
Type Aliases
In crate emscripten_
val_
sys
emscripten_val_sys
Module
sys
Copy item path
source
Structs
§
_EM_
DESTRUCTORS
_EM_
METHO
D_
CALLER
_EM_VAL
__
fsid_
t
Constants
§
EM_
METHO
D_
CALLE
R_
KIND_
CONSTRUCTOR
EM_
METHO
D_
CALLE
R_
KIND_
FUNCTION
INT8_
MAX
INT8_
MIN
INT8_
WIDTH
INT16_
MAX
INT16_
MIN
INT16_
WIDTH
INT32_
MAX
INT32_
MIN
INT32_
WIDTH
INT64_
WIDTH
INTMA
X_
WIDTH
INTPT
R_
MAX
INTPT
R_
MIN
INTPT
R_
WIDTH
INT_
FAST8_
MAX
INT_
FAST8_
MIN
INT_
FAST8_
WIDTH
INT_
FAST16_
MAX
INT_
FAST16_
MIN
INT_
FAST16_
WIDTH
INT_
FAST32_
MAX
INT_
FAST32_
MIN
INT_
FAST32_
WIDTH
INT_
FAST64_
WIDTH
INT_
LEAS
T8_
MAX
INT_
LEAS
T8_
MIN
INT_
LEAS
T8_
WIDTH
INT_
LEAS
T16_
MAX
INT_
LEAS
T16_
MIN
INT_
LEAS
T16_
WIDTH
INT_
LEAS
T32_
MAX
INT_
LEAS
T32_
MIN
INT_
LEAS
T32_
WIDTH
INT_
LEAS
T64_
WIDTH
PTRDIF
F_
MAX
PTRDIF
F_
MIN
PTRDIF
F_
WIDTH
SIG_
ATOMI
C_
MAX
SIG_
ATOMI
C_
MIN
SIG_
ATOMI
C_
WIDTH
SIZE_
MAX
SIZE_
WIDTH
UINT8_
MAX
UINT8_
WIDTH
UINT16_
MAX
UINT16_
WIDTH
UINT32_
MAX
UINT32_
WIDTH
UINT64_
WIDTH
UINTMA
X_
WIDTH
UINTPT
R_
MAX
UINTPT
R_
WIDTH
UINT_
FAST8_
MAX
UINT_
FAST8_
WIDTH
UINT_
FAST16_
MAX
UINT_
FAST16_
WIDTH
UINT_
FAST32_
MAX
UINT_
FAST32_
WIDTH
UINT_
FAST64_
WIDTH
UINT_
LEAS
T8_
MAX
UINT_
LEAS
T8_
WIDTH
UINT_
LEAS
T16_
MAX
UINT_
LEAS
T16_
WIDTH
UINT_
LEAS
T32_
MAX
UINT_
LEAS
T32_
WIDTH
UINT_
LEAS
T64_
WIDTH
WCHA
R_
WIDTH
WINT_
MAX
WINT_
MIN
WINT_
WIDTH
_ATFIL
E_
SOURCE
_BIT
S_
STDIN
T_
INTN_
H
_BIT
S_
STDIN
T_
UINT
N_
H
_BIT
S_
TIME64_
H
_BIT
S_
TYPESIZE
S_
H
_BIT
S_
TYPE
S_
H
_BIT
S_
WCHA
R_
H
_DEFAUL
T_
SOURCE
_DYNAMI
C_
STAC
K_
SIZE_
SOURCE
_EMVA
L_
FALSE
_EMVA
L_
LAST_
RESERVE
D_
HANDLE
_EMVA
L_
NULL
_EMVA
L_
TRUE
_EMVA
L_
UNDEFINED
_FEATURE
S_
H
_ISO
C2X_
SOURCE
_ISO
C11_
SOURCE
_ISO
C95_
SOURCE
_ISO
C99_
SOURCE
_LARGEFIL
E64_
SOURCE
_LARGEFIL
E_
SOURCE
_POSI
X_
C_
SOURCE
_POSI
X_
SOURCE
_STD
C_
PREDE
F_
H
_STDIN
T_
H
_SYS_
CDEF
S_
H
_XOPE
N_
SOURCE
_XOPE
N_
SOURC
E_
EXTENDED
__
FD_
SETSIZE
__
GLIB
C_
MINO
R__
__
GLIB
C_
USE_
DEPRECATE
D_
GETS
__
GLIB
C_
USE_
DEPRECATE
D_
SCANF
__
GLIB
C_
USE_
IEC_
60559_
BFP_
EXT
__
GLIB
C_
USE_
IEC_
60559_
BFP_
EXT_
C2X
__
GLIB
C_
USE_
IEC_
60559_
EXT
__
GLIB
C_
USE_
IEC_
60559_
FUNC
S_
EXT
__
GLIB
C_
USE_
IEC_
60559_
FUNC
S_
EXT_
C2X
__
GLIB
C_
USE_
IEC_
60559_
TYPE
S_
EXT
__
GLIB
C_
USE_
ISOC2X
__
GLIB
C_
USE_
LIB_
EXT2
__
GLIB
C__
__
GNU_
LIBRAR
Y__
__
HAVE_
GENERI
C_
SELECTION
__
INO_
T_
MATCHE
S_
INO64_
T
__
KERNE
L_
OLD_
TIMEVA
L_
MATCHE
S_
TIMEVA
L64
__
LDOUBL
E_
REDIRECT
S_
TO_
FLOA
T128_
ABI
__
OFF_
T_
MATCHE
S_
OFF64_
T
__
RLIM_
T_
MATCHE
S_
RLIM64_
T
__
STATF
S_
MATCHE
S_
STATF
S64
__
STDC_
IEC_
559_
COMPLE
X__
__
STDC_
IEC_
559__
__
STDC_
IEC_
60559_
BFP__
__
STDC_
IEC_
60559_
COMPLE
X__
__
STDC_
ISO_
10646__
__
SYSCAL
L_
WORDSIZE
__
TIMESIZE
__
USE_
ATFILE
__
USE_
DYNAMI
C_
STAC
K_
SIZE
__
USE_
FORTIF
Y_
LEVEL
__
USE_
GNU
__
USE_
ISOC11
__
USE_
ISOC95
__
USE_
ISOC99
__
USE_
ISOCX
X11
__
USE_
LARGEFILE
__
USE_
LARGEFIL
E64
__
USE_
MISC
__
USE_
POSIX
__
USE_
POSI
X2
__
USE_
POSI
X199309
__
USE_
POSI
X199506
__
USE_
UNIX98
__
USE_
XOPEN
__
USE_
XOPE
N2K
__
USE_
XOPE
N2K8
__
USE_
XOPE
N2K8XSI
__
USE_
XOPE
N2KXSI
__
USE_
XOPE
N_
EXTENDED
__
WORDSIZE
__
WORDSIZ
E_
TIME64_
COMPA
T32
__
glibc_
c99_
flexarr_
available
Statics
§
Bool
Type
⚠
Emval
Type
⚠
Float
Type
⚠
Func
Type
⚠
IntType
⚠
Void
Type
⚠
Functions
§
_emval_
as
⚠
_emval_
as_
int64
⚠
_emval_
as_
uint64
⚠
_emval_
await
⚠
_emval_
call
⚠
_emval_
call_
method
⚠
_emval_
decref
⚠
_emval_
delete
⚠
_emval_
equals
⚠
_emval_
get_
global
⚠
_emval_
get_
method_
caller
⚠
_emval_
get_
module_
property
⚠
_emval_
get_
property
⚠
_emval_
greater_
than
⚠
_emval_
in
⚠
_emval_
incref
⚠
_emval_
instanceof
⚠
_emval_
is_
number
⚠
_emval_
is_
string
⚠
_emval_
iter_
begin
⚠
_emval_
iter_
next
⚠
_emval_
less_
than
⚠
_emval_
new_
array
⚠
_emval_
new_
array_
from_
memory_
view
⚠
_emval_
new_
cstring
⚠
_emval_
new_
object
⚠
_emval_
new_
u8string
⚠
_emval_
new_
u16string
⚠
_emval_
not
⚠
_emval_
register_
symbol
⚠
_emval_
run_
destructors
⚠
_emval_
set_
property
⚠
_emval_
strictly_
equals
⚠
_emval_
take_
value
⚠
_emval_
throw
⚠
_emval_
typeof
⚠
Type Aliases
§
EM_
DESTRUCTORS
EM_
GENERI
C_
WIRE_
TYPE
EM_
METHO
D_
CALLER
EM_
METHO
D_
CALLE
R_
KIND
EM_VAL
EM_
VAR_
ARGS
TYPEID
__
blkcnt64_
t
__
blkcnt_
t
__
blksize_
t
__
caddr_
t
__
clock_
t
__
clockid_
t
__
daddr_
t
__dev_t
__
fsblkcnt64_
t
__
fsblkcnt_
t
__
fsfilcnt64_
t
__
fsfilcnt_
t
__
fsword_
t
__gid_t
__id_t
__
ino64_
t
__ino_t
__
int8_
t
__
int16_
t
__
int32_
t
__
int64_
t
__
int_
least8_
t
__
int_
least16_
t
__
int_
least32_
t
__
int_
least64_
t
__
intmax_
t
__
intptr_
t
__key_t
__
loff_
t
__
mode_
t
__
nlink_
t
__
off64_
t
__off_t
__pid_t
__
quad_
t
__
rlim64_
t
__
rlim_
t
__
sig_
atomic_
t
__
socklen_
t
__
ssize_
t
__
suseconds64_
t
__
suseconds_
t
__
syscall_
slong_
t
__
syscall_
ulong_
t
__
time_
t
__
timer_
t
__
u_
char
__u_int
__
u_
long
__
u_
quad_
t
__
u_
short
__uid_t
__
uint8_
t
__
uint16_
t
__
uint32_
t
__
uint64_
t
__
uint_
least8_
t
__
uint_
least16_
t
__
uint_
least32_
t
__
uint_
least64_
t
__
uintmax_
t
__
useconds_
t
_bindgen_
ty_
1
int_
fast8_
t
int_
fast16_
t
int_
fast32_
t
int_
fast64_
t
int_
least8_
t
int_
least16_
t
int_
least32_
t
int_
least64_
t
intmax_
t
uint_
fast8_
t
uint_
fast16_
t
uint_
fast32_
t
uint_
fast64_
t
uint_
least8_
t
uint_
least16_
t
uint_
least32_
t
uint_
least64_
t
uintmax_
t